Abstract

The invention relates to a drum-shaped oil tank, comprising an upper cover and a chassis, wherein the upper cover and the chassis are arranged at the upper end and the lower end of a corrugated cylinder respectively; an O-shaped sealing ring is arranged between the corrugated cylinder and the upper cover, the top face of the corrugated cylinder is provided with a sealing groove; the O-shaped sealing ring is arranged in the sealing groove. Different from the manner of arranging the sealing groove on the lower surface of the upper cover in the prior art, the butter does not need to be plastered to stick the O-shaped sealing ring after arranging the sealing groove on the upper surface of the corrugated cylinder due to the fact that the opening of the sealing groove is upwards; an oil line cannot appear between the corrugated cylinder and an adapting face of the upper cover in the process of assembling; if the oil line is arranged between the corrugated cylinder and the adapting face of the upper cover during the load test for 72 hours or the using process, the judgment of oil leakage can be made immediately.

Background technique
Thrust-bearing is the machine structural parts of using liquid lubricating bearing principle, and it bears whole axial loads of vertical hydrogenerator, is the parts of hydraulic turbine generator mechanical part most critical.The cydariform fuel tank is a bearing axial pushing force load, and is stressed evenly in order to guarantee thrust bearing shoe valve, and generally by the toroidal membrane supporting, each toroidal membrane links to each other with oil pipe and charges into the oil of certain pressure, utilizes the distortion of fuel tank and oil transmission to make each watt stressed evenly.
Existing cydariform Oiltank structure is as shown in Figure 1, mainly is assembled by bellows and the chassis sealing that is arranged at the loam cake of its top and is arranged at its below, O-ring seals is set between bellows and loam cake carries out airtight.
But there is following deficiency in said structure:
1, the sealed groove that is used to hold O-ring seals is arranged at the bottom surface of loam cake; Sealed groove is down uncovered when assembling; Be positioned at the easy landing of its inner O-ring seals; If be employed in the bonding O-ring seals of mode of coating butter between O-ring seals and the sealed groove; The butter of smearing is prone to be spilled over to the mating face of bellows and loam cake and on this mating face, forms oily line in assembling and the process used, be difficult to distinguish oily line and be because between loam cake and the bellows due to the leakage of oil, or bonding O-ring seals butter, increased the difficulty that seepage is judged; In addition, sealed groove is adjacent to the projection of loam cake, when operations such as processing, size check, occurs easily interfering.
2, between the end face of loam cake and bottom surface, be provided with exhaust port,, also cause its leakage because of artificial incorrect operation etc. easily even after assembling is accomplished, cram sealing.
